i've had these before, but had 3 main issues:
1. interface is not universal: the second time I went to buy more connectors, I could not find compatible ones with my cables.
2. rust/dirt: for stuff youre going to be fiddling with your hands, these connectors seem to not respond very well to natural grease/fat from your skin, and get dirty real quick. Tried to clean with isopropyl alcohol but the damage was done, and couldn't do anything but throw that connector away.
3. some connectors are really poorly engineered: had one that seemed to be based on really small pogo pins or something like that, and these didnt last long

I personally tend to end up breaking all usb ports i have had on my phones. I guess the reason I havent broken my consoles ports yet is that I don't use them as much as my phone, so they don't get as much hussle.
I really love the pogo pins concept, but that would make you have to carry specific cables for each device, and quite difficult to get spare parts (i suffer this with my smartwatch and some earphones).
So maybe a hybrid approach would be cool, so you can use a pogo-pin dock for home, and generic usb-c on the go, that would also be useful for video output for example? idk
